CVE-2026-48039
Description
Meta Ads MCP is a Model Context Protocol (MCP) server that lets AI assistants run Meta Ads. Prior to version 1.0.109, `AuthInjectionMiddleware.dispatch()` at `http_auth_integration.py:272` unconditionally forwards unauthenticated Streamable HTTP requests to downstream MCP tool handlers without issuing a `401` response, allowing any network-reachable caller to invoke MCP tools without authentication. When no per-request credential is present, tool handlers fall back to the `META_ACCESS_TOKEN` environment variable, and when the downstream Meta Graph API call fails, `api.py:263–269` serialises the raw `httpx` request URL—including the operator's `access_token` as a query parameter—into the JSON-RPC response body, delivering the credential to the unauthenticated caller. Version 1.0.109 fixes the issue.
